AP* Retreat Report Co-chairs: Shigeki Goto & James Seng Honorary Chair: Zita Wenzel 17 July 2006 Venue: EA06-7, Faculty of Engineering, National University of Singapore National University of Singapore

AP* Retreat Meeting AP* is an open organization … AP* is an open organization … C oordinating Asia Pacific networking organizations C oordinating Asia Pacific networking organizations AP* Retreat … AP* Retreat … Open meeting attended by representatives from AP orgs Open meeting attended by representatives from AP orgs Twice-a-year meeting: Twice-a-year meeting: – with APRICOT in winter and with APAN in summer Update the last 6 month's activities of various AP orgs. AP* Retreat Organizations 19 participants from 14 organizations represented Monday, 17 July, meeting 19 participants from 14 organizations represented Monday, 17 July, meeting – ABS – APAN – APCERT – APNG – APNIC – APRICOT/APIA – APTLD – APOPS – KAIST – ANR – JPRS – intERLab/ AIT – BUPT/CERNET – ASTRENA

Action Items (1) Digital Archive Digital Archive – Web Archiving – Internet Archive (archive.org) – started in 1996 – 1 petabytes in 2006 with 20 terabyte per month – How about Digital Archive in Asia? A hands-on workshop on Digital Archiving may be conducted during APRICOT 2007 or AP* Retreat if sufficient EOI is received from interested orgs.
